📅  最后修改于: 2023-12-03 15:03:34.470000             🧑  作者: Mango
php artisan vendor:publish --provider="Maatwebsite\Excel\ExcelServiceProvider"
发布 Maatwebsite/Excel 的配置文件和资源文件介绍:本命令用于发布 Maatwebsite/Excel 包内置的配置文件和资源文件,以便于进行个性化配置和定制化开发。
php artisan vendor:publish --provider="Maatwebsite\Excel\ExcelServiceProvider"
| 参数 | 说明 |
| --- | --- |
| --provider
| 必填,指定要发布配置文件和资源文件的服务提供者名称。 |
config/
目录下生成一个名为 excel.php
的配置文件,其中包含了 Maatwebsite/Excel 包的所有可配置项。如果需要修改配置,则可以打开该文件进行编辑。resources/views/vendor/
目录下生成一个名为 excel/
的子目录,其中包含了 Maatwebsite/Excel 包使用到的所有视图模板。如果需要对视图模板进行个性化定制,则可以打开该目录进行修改。config/excel.php
与 resources/views/vendor/excel/
目录,再执行 composer update maatwebsite/excel
命令进行升级。紧接着,再执行 php artisan vendor:publish --provider="Maatwebsite\Excel\ExcelServiceProvider"
命令重新发布配置文件和资源文件(此时会发现备份的文件并未被覆盖),然后手动将备份文件中的修改合并到新文件中即可。